概括
DeepMCL-DTI是一种新的多道深度学习模型,增强了用于药物发现的药物向相互作用预测. 它通过其独特的架构更好地利用输入数据,优于现有的方法.

背景情况:
- 药物向相互作用 (DTI) 的预测对于加速药物发现和开发至关重要.
- 当前的深度学习方法通常使用双通道架构,限制从原始输入数据中提取特征.
- 需要先进的模型,可以更有效地学习药物和目标特征,以改善DTI预测.
研究的目的:
- 引入DeepMCL-DTI,这是一个基于注意力的多道深度学习模型,用于增强DTI预测.
- 解决现有的双通道架构在充分利用输入数据方面的局限性.
- 提高识别潜在候选药物的准确性和效率.
主要方法:
- 开发了DeepMCL-DTI,具有四种不同的特征提取道:用于药物的图样和集成 (GSA) 和卷积神经网络 (CNN),以及用于蛋白质的ProtBert和双向卷积长短期记忆 (BiLSTM).
- 整合了一个交互注意模块来模拟跨空间和通道维度的DTI.
- 在药物银行和戴维斯数据集上验证了模型.
主要成果:
- 在基准数据集上,DeepMCL-DTI与最先进的方法相比表现优越.
- 多道方法有效地捕获了药物和目标数据中的复杂特征.
- 一个针对血管酶转化酶2受体的案例研究验证了其在药物发现前查中的有用性.
结论:
- DeepMCL-DTI代表了DTI预测的深度学习的重大进步.
- 提出的模型架构有效地克服了以前方法的局限性.
- DeepMCL-DTI显示出作为一种有价值的工具来加速药物发现的早期阶段的承诺.

Targets for Drug Action: Overview
10.0K
Drugs target macromolecules to modify ongoing cellular processes. Primary drug targets include receptors, ion channels, transporters, and enzymes.
Receptors are either membrane-spanning or intracellular proteins, which upon binding a ligand, get activated and transmit the signal downstream to elicit a response. Drug-Receptor Interactions
7.2K
Drug-receptor interaction describes the binding of receptors by drugs, but not all drug-receptor interactions result in activation and tissue response. For instance, the binding of agonists activates the receptor to generate a cellular reaction, while antagonists bind to receptors without causing their activation.
